In September of 2008, the Executive Team met with the director of the Simferopol Archives and we now have an agreement, similar to our agreement with the Nikolaev Archives, to retrieve German-Russian records. These records are extremely important in helping us find and understand what life was like for our ancestors in Russia. Once the records are retrieved, a copy is held at GRHS and a copy is prepared for the translation teams. Once the records are translated they are then prepared for publishing/sharing.
